• Products
    • View all products
    • Free trials
    • Log Management Appliance
    • Log Management Software
    • Open Source Log Management
  • Solutions
    • Optimizing SIEM
    • Universal log collection and routing
    • Big data ingestion
    • Rapid search and troubleshooting
    • Meeting compliance requirements
    • Secure data archive
  • Resources
    • Customer Stories
    • Documents
    • Events
    • Technical Documentation
      • syslog-ng Premium Edition
      • syslog-ng Store Box
      • syslog-ng Open Source
    • Videos
  • Trials
  • Support
    • Packages
    • By Product
      • syslog-ng Premium Edition
      • syslog-ng Store Box
  • Partners
    • Overview
    • Partner Circle Log In
    • Become a Partner
    • Find a Partner
  • Community
    • Home
    • Blog
    • Open Source Edition Mailing List
syslog-ng Community
syslog-ng Community
  • Site
  • User
  • Site
  • Search
  • User
syslog-ng Community
syslog-ng Community
Blog
    • New
    Blog
    Related Tags
    • Elasticsearch
    • Fedora
    • Insider
    • JSON
    • log management
    • macOS
    • python
    • RHEL
    • syslog-ng
    • tutorial
    Options
    • Subscribe by email
    • Posts RSS
    • More
    • Cancel
    Social Networks
    • Mailing List for OSE
    • Visit GitHub to download
    • Visit us on Twitter
    • Visit us on YouTube
    • Visit us on Facebook
    • Tags
    • Subscribe by email
    • More
    • Cancel
    • Why is a feature not available in the syslog-ng package?

      Why is a feature not available in the syslog-ng package?

      Peter Czanik
      Peter Czanik
      You can read about many interesting syslog-ng features in my blogs. However, it can happen that when you want to try them at home, you fail because the feature is missing. How can you solve such problems? In this blog, I discuss some of the possible …
      • 27 Sep 2023
    • Removing duplicate messages with syslog-ng in a redundant logging environment

      Removing duplicate messages with syslog-ng in a redundant logging environment

      Peter Czanik
      Peter Czanik
      Creating highly available servers is difficult. Sending logs to two (or more) servers and hoping that at least one of them can collect logs any time is a lot easier. Since network traffic and storage are cheap, redundancy is usually not a problem. Ho…
      • 19 Sep 2023
    • The syslog-ng Insider 2023-09: MongoDB; UDP; sngbench; contribute;

      The syslog-ng Insider 2023-09: MongoDB; UDP; sngbench; contribute;

      Peter Czanik
      Peter Czanik
      Dear syslog-ng users, This is the 112th issue of syslog-ng Insider, a monthly newsletter that brings you syslog-ng-related news. NEWS The syslog-ng MongoDB destination receives bulk operations support The MongoDB destination of syslog-ng will recei…
      • 14 Sep 2023
    • Sending logs to OpenObserve using syslog-ng

      Sending logs to OpenObserve using syslog-ng

      Peter Czanik
      Peter Czanik
      A question was asked if syslog-ng can send logs to OpenObserve. It has an Elasticsearch compatible API for log ingestion, but syslog-ng is not mentioned in the documentation. My plan was to document how to modify the syslog-ng elasticsearch-http() de…
      • 6 Sep 2023
    • Developing a syslog-ng configuration

      Developing a syslog-ng configuration

      Peter Czanik
      Peter Czanik
      This year I started publishing a syslog-ng tutorial series both on my blog and on YouTube: https://peter.czanik.hu/posts/syslog-ng-tutorial-toc/ And while the series was praised as the best possible introduction to syslog-ng, viewers also mentioned t…
      • 29 Aug 2023
    • Systemd-journald vs. syslog-ng

      Systemd-journald vs. syslog-ng

      Peter Czanik
      Peter Czanik
      Even if most people ask me to compare systemd-journald vs. syslog-ng, I would say that they complement each other. Systemd-journald excels at collecting local log messages, including those of various system services. The focus of syslog-ng is on cent…
      • 23 Aug 2023
    • Backward compatibility in syslog-ng by using the version number in syslog-ng.conf

      Backward compatibility in syslog-ng by using the version number in syslog-ng.conf

      Peter Czanik
      Peter Czanik
      Many users are annoyed by the version number included in the syslog-ng configuration. However, it ensures backward compatibility in syslog-ng. It is especially useful when updating to syslog-ng 4 from version 3, but also when updating within the same…
      • 15 Aug 2023
    • The syslog-ng Insider 2023-08: sngbench; 4.3.1 release; syslog-ng 4; Python;

      The syslog-ng Insider 2023-08: sngbench; 4.3.1 release; syslog-ng 4; Python;

      Peter Czanik
      Peter Czanik
      Dear syslog-ng users, This is the 111th issue of syslog-ng Insider, a monthly newsletter that brings you syslog-ng-related news. NEWS Introducing sngbench: a shell script to performance test your syslog-ng One of the returning questions I receive is…
      • 10 Aug 2023
    • Accelerating single TCP connections in syslog-ng: parallelize()

      Accelerating single TCP connections in syslog-ng: parallelize()

      Peter Czanik
      Peter Czanik
      One of the highlights of the syslog-ng 4.3.0 release is parallelize(). Normally, syslog-ng processes incoming messages from a TCP connection in a single thread. While this works fine with many connections, it is a bottleneck when using a single or ve…
      • 1 Aug 2023
    • Why contribute to syslog-ng upstream?

      Why contribute to syslog-ng upstream?

      Peter Czanik
      Peter Czanik
      One of the returning questions I received recently: why contribute to the syslog-ng upstream? I guess it is a question many open-source projects receive regularly. There are many generic answers. Here I would like to focus more on syslog-ng, focusing…
      • 18 Jul 2023
    • The syslog-ng MongoDB destination receives bulk operations support

      The syslog-ng MongoDB destination receives bulk operations support

      Peter Czanik
      Peter Czanik
      The MongoDB destination of syslog-ng will receive another performance update. Starting with the upcoming version 4.3, it will support bulk operations. Depending on the configuration settings, this may result in a more than 300% performance increase. …
      • 27 Jun 2023
    • What I learned about syslog-ng performance using sngbench

      What I learned about syslog-ng performance using sngbench

      Peter Czanik
      Peter Czanik
      A few weeks ago, I posted about sngbench, a shell script to measure syslog-ng performance. The performance of syslog-ng is influenced by many factors, including the hardware and OS it runs on, and syslog-ng itself. This blog summarizes some of my fin…
      • 20 Jun 2023
    <>
    • Company
      • About Us
      • Careers
      • Contact Us
      • News
    • Resources
      • Blogs
      • Customer Stories
      • Documents
      • Events
      • Videos
    • Support
      • Overview
      • Open Source Edition Mailing List
      • Technical Documentation
    • Social Networks
      • Facebook
      • Github
      • Twitter
      • Youtube
    • Partners
      • Become a Partner
      • Partner Finder
      • Partner Login
    • © 2025 One Identity LLC. ALL RIGHTS RESERVED.
    • Legal
    • Terms of Use
    • Privacy